A nurse monitors older adults in a long-term care facility. Which of the following symptoms would require follow-up by the nurse to assess for depression in the older adult?
 
  A) Anorexia
  B) Weakness
  C) Labile affect
  D) Impaired perceptions

Question 2

A nurse assesses an older adult using a mini-mental status examination. The client is very slow to respond to the questions. Which of the following conditions may be present and will require follow-up by the nurse? (Select all that apply.)
 
  A) Lack of education
  B) Dementia
  C) Depression
  D) Confabulation
  E) Concrete thinking

Answer to Question 1

Ans: A
Appetite disturbances, particularly anorexia, are among the most common physical complaints of depressed older adults. Individuals with dementia have the following symptoms: vague fatigue, labile affect, and physical complaints that are easily forgotten.

Answer to Question 2

Ans: B, C
The nurse assesses the amount of time and effort expended in answering questions. This is particularly important when trying to differentiate between dementia and depression. Lack of education and concrete thinking would not slow the client in responding to assessment tools such as the mini-mental. Confabulation is when the client creates information.
